摘要
To provide an arithmetic processing device achieving a multilayer overlapping neural network circuit performing recognition processing using a fixed point, which can reduce a capacity of a memory.SOLUTION: An arithmetic processing device achieving a multilayer overlapping neural network circuit performing recognition processing using a fixed point includes: a learning processing part which performs weighting or learning of a bias using learning data and calculates initial weighting or bias of the multilayer overlapping neural network circuit; a trial recognition processing part which subjects a part of the learning data or input data to recognition processing using the initial weighting or bias; and a processing part which calculates the weighting or bias processed by multiplying the initial weighting or bias by a positive constant number.SELECTED DRAWING: Figure 1
